My mother in law passed away in 2023, leaving behind an estate that included eight properties ranging from a million-dollar waterfront lot to Section 8 condominiums. Our family has trusted Laura for years, so she was our only choice to handle the sales. Our relationship with her began when she represented my son in purchasing his first home. She spent countless hours showing him properties, and when he found the right one, she dedicated even more time to inspections, document preparation, and negotiations. Despite the significant effort she invested, when the sellers were firm on an unjustified price, Laura advised my son to consider walking away. Her focus was on what was best for him, not on her commission. Ultimately, the sale went through when the sellers accepted the fair price my son offered.
For my mother in law’s properties, we trusted Laura's expertise completely, following all her recommendations on pricing and which repairs or updates would add value. She also advised us on what not to invest in, ensuring we didn't spend money on improvements that wouldn’t be recouped in the sale price. Her extensive experience was invaluable; all eight properties closed within two weeks to four months of being listed. Most had multiple offers, and the one that took four months was delayed due to buyer financing issues.
Throughout the process, Laura went above and beyond, often assisting the lender and buyer's agent with tasks that were technically their responsibility. She kept us consistently informed, so we never had to reach out for updates. With such a diverse and extensive portfolio of properties – spanning two counties, there were many moving parts, but Laura handled everything with professionalism, care and often - humor.
It’s rare to find an expert who combines such extensive knowledge with unwavering integrity and a commitment to always putting her client’s interests first. A true pleasure to work with.
